Meet Jen
I'm Jen Jordan, a licensed clinical social worker providing telehealth therapy for teens and adults in Maine and Massachusetts. My work focuses on ADHD, anxiety, trauma, relationship stress, and identity exploration.
I work from a trauma-informed, somatic lens, meaning I pay attention not just to the stories you carry, but to how they live in your body. Clients often describe my style as down to earth, direct, and genuinely collaborative.
Therapy with me is not about fixing what's wrong with you. It's about understanding what happened to you, and finding your way back to yourself.
